    While the first chesterfield couches were designed to be practical rather than comfortable, they soon became a status symbol in England. They were used by members of the gentlemen's club of wealthy gentlemen to relax and enjoy dinner.

    These couches became popular in North America and Canada, where they were commonly seen in parlors and luxurious homes. In the Victorian era chesterfield couches were synonymous with elegance and class.

    Product Care

    With the right routine and some simple care, you'll be able to take pleasure in your Chesterfield sofa for years to be. Apart from regular cleaning and spot cleaning whenever you spot an issue, there are a few other ways to keep your couch looking great. One of these is to maintain your leather on a regular basis to ensure it looks and feel its best.

    Using a cloth or microfibre sponge, dampen it using clean distilled water (not tap water, which contains chlorine in it). You want the surface to be damp but not saturated. Then, wipe your sofa. Be gentle. The surface could be scratched and cause it to crack or peel.

    While a thorough cleaning is essential but you must also make sure your leather sofa stays in the shade and away from direct heat sources such as fireplaces, radiators, and air conditioning units. In time, leather will become stiff and cracked when exposed to extreme heat or sunlight. This will affect its natural look and create discomfort for you and your guests.

    After you've cleaned down your sofa let it dry naturally in a cool area. In order to give your leather a shiny shine, use a furniture conditioner. These products are available in spray or bottle forms. It's best to test the product first on a small part of your couch to ensure that it doesn't cause harm to your furniture.

    It's important to maintain an ongoing cleaning schedule to keep your Chesterfield in top shape. However, you should also take time to fill your cushions, especially when they're filled with feathers or fibers instead of foam. This will help them maintain their original shape. This will ensure that they remain in shape, and they will be more comfortable to sit on. It is a good idea to do this at the end of each day that you spend on your sofa It is only a couple of minutes.

    Product Warranty

    A warranty is more than just a piece of paper that you put away in a drawer; it's an assurance that your furniture will be replaced or repaired when something goes wrong with it. Knowing the terms of your couch warranty is the most important thing to know about protecting your investment.

    A manufacturer's warranty typically covers the cost of replacement parts for a period of two years after the date of purchase. However, there are a few things you need to keep in mind when reviewing your warranty. The manufacturer's warranty for instance, might not cover all the possible issues with your furniture. It might not provide repairs for damage caused to furniture by pet scratches, tears, rips or spills. The warranty of the manufacturer will not cover damage caused by chemical treatments that aren't accepted by the company.

    Some retailers offer extended warranties in addition to the manufacturer’s warranty. Extended warranties may offer additional protection for up to ten years after the manufacturer's initial warranty has expired. Extended warranties typically come at an additional cost however they can save you money over the long term by reducing your risk of paying for expensive repairs or replacements.
